I used 3f also goex in my flinter remember I don't snap any caps to remove any oils left in the barrel from storage.I do run a few dry patches down the bore,remove the vent liner also make sure no traces of oil I then re-install the vent liner and load my charge 95 grains of goex 3F.I use 4F for priming only 2 grains and on damp days will switch to 3F.I try to always tap the charge away from the vent liner when posting.I will not shoot out the load at the end of the day but will cover the bore and insert a tooth pick in the vent liner and install a frizzen boot and store the gun outside over night.
I will shoot the load if it rains or snows but I have left a charge as much as a week without any problems.I also refresh the primer charge every 1/2 hour.
